What they do

A Medical Assistant assists physicians and other medical specialists with routine administrative or clinical tasks. Organizes patient records, schedules appointments, and prepares medical equipment. May specialize in administrative or clinical work, or specialize in a particular area of medicine, i.e. assisting in the office of an ophthalmologist (eye specialist). Works in medical offices.

Position Summary The Medical Assistant provides administrative and clinical support to licensed medical providers, as allowable by law, to ensure appropriate patient care and efficient office operations. The position requires accuracy, quality work, compassion, and timeliness, while attending to patient needs. Key Roles & Responsibilities Verifies patient information by interviewing patient; reviewing and/or recording medical history; taking vital signs; confirming purpose of visit or treatment. Supports patient-care by helping providers during examinations; preparing specimens; performing basic laboratory tests on site; disposing of contaminated supplies; sterilizing medical instruments; authorizing drug refills as directed; calling in prescriptions to pharmacies; removing sutures; changing dressings. Enters patients' vital statistics and information such as medications, test results, radiology, and laboratory orders into the Electronic Health Record. (EMA) Updates and files medical records and insurance reports Assists during medical examinations, as allowable by law Performs general office duties (e.g., answering telephones, taking dictation, and completing insurance forms) Schedules follow up appointment if indicated by provider Completes required administrative tasks, reporting and recordkeeping entries at end of each day Returns patient calls by the end of the day Other duties as assigned
